What Cap Replacement actually costs in Niagara-on-the-Lake
Straightforward cap replacement on a typical Niagara-on-the-Lake home runs $455 to $727. Complex jobs — multi-storey access, heritage masonry, or downtown parking — push the top end toward $1,182. The variance is almost always access, not the work itself.
Line items to look for on a quote
A clean cap replacement quote itemises: labour hours, materials with brand names, dump/haul fees, permits (where required), and a written warranty term. Anything lumped as "misc" or "shop supplies" over 5% is worth questioning.

Is cap replacement covered by home insurance in Niagara-on-the-Lake?
Sudden damage (storm, animal, appliance failure) is usually covered minus deductible. Gradual wear generally isn't. A written pro assessment before the claim call materially improves outcomes.

Do you need a permit for cap replacement in Niagara-on-the-Lake?
Cleaning and inspection are permit-exempt in Niagara-on-the-Lake. Structural masonry, liner replacement, or a new appliance install typically need one — we pull it as part of the job when required.
